I am looking for a new automatic transmission for my 2003 Baja, its been giving me fits lately. Such as downshifting, then immidiately shifting back into the previous gear, shifting into overdrive at bad times causing the engine to bog down almost to the point where it will stall out, and rough shifting inbetween 1st and 2nd gear.
Does anybody have an idea as to whether I will need a new transmission?
or
Is there some sensor that has gone bad that tells the computer when to shift?

Doesn't sound like a typical Subaru 4eat failure (and I've had multi SVX's for 9 + years)
I would check your ATF level. Is it full? How does it smell? Burnt?
I would check your TPS voltage. On older Soobs, you want 0.5+vdc at idle, not sure about these??

Checked my ATF, it said low. But my car had been siting for about 5 minutes before i checked it....so i don't know if it was giving me the hot or cold levels and even then i haven't a clue because the manual does a terrible job of telling you abou the levels.
Re: New auto. Transmission For 2003 Baja
ATF should be checked with the engine running in P or N.
